Building Our Future Together Update
The Building Our Future Together Core Team has made great strides in the master planning process for our educational facilities. The Core Team is using information compiled from two years’ worth of input and data gathering about our educational programming and facilities. The facility needs are vast, and the Core Team will present a manageable long-term plan that addresses the greatest number of needs. The team is currently reviewing all options such as renovations, new construction, additions, and boundary adjustments. The resulting options will be presented to the community during the week of April 12th, and the Core Team is requesting your participation in the process. Developmental Screenings
Batavia Public School Early Childhood Program offers free developmental screenings for children birth to five years of age. This two step process starts with a paper screening that looks at the developmental areas of Communication, Gross and Fine Motor, Problem Solving, Personal-Social and Social Emotional. If there are any areas of concern, an in person screening will be scheduled with a team of District Educators and Specialists for a more in depth assessment of skills in the developmental areas.
